Stefania Bruzzì is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Cancer Research and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Stefania Bruzzì has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 342 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Epidemiology, 5 papers in Cancer Research and 4 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Stefania Bruzzì’s work include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(4 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(3 papers). Stefania Bruzzì is often cited by papers focused on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(4 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(3 papers). Stefania Bruzzì coll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Germany and Belarus. Stefania Bruzzì's co-authors include Salvatore Sutti, Emanuele Albano, Cristina Bozzola, Maurizio Parola, Irene Locatelli, Aastha Jindal, Elisabetta Morello, Marco Vacchiano, Pascal Schneider and Mario Pirisi and has published in prestigious journals such as Hepatology, Free Radical Biology and Medicine and Journal of Hepatology.
